Hello, why certain message mentions the email address as sender, instead of the name associated to the contact file ?

MailMate does not look in Contacts to get a name when it's missing from the headers of an email. This is partly because spammers often don't know the real names belonging to their lists of email addresses. If MailMate was “smarter” then it would potentially make spam emails look more legitimate than they really are. (In my experience, most legitimate emails do include the names of the senders.)
